After flying high against Laurel HomeSchool last Saturday, Sylva Bay Academy came back down to earth. Sylva Bay Academy fell 11-6 to Prentiss Christian on Tuesday. Sylva Bay Academy hasn't had much luck with Prentiss Christian recently, as the team has come up short the last three times they've met.

Parker Webb was huge no matter where he played even without the win. He didn't allow a single earned run over 4.1 innings pitched. He has been consistent : he hasn't given up more than two walks in seven consecutive appearances. He was also solid in the batter's box, scoring two runs while going 2-for-4. He is becoming a predictor of Sylva Bay Academy's success: when he posts at least two runs the team is 5-1 (and 4-5 when he doesn't).
In other batting news, Levi West made the most of his time at bat despite the final result and scored two runs and stole a base while going 2-for-3. He has become a key player for Sylva Bay Academy: the team is 5-1 when he posts at least two runs, but 4-5 otherwise. The team also got some help courtesy of Lane Miller, who scored a run while going 2-for-4.
Sylva Bay Academy's loss dropped their record down to 9-6. As for Prentiss Christian, the win made it two in a row for them and bumps their season record up to 2-1.
While Sylva Bay Academy had to take the loss, they won't have to wait long to give it another shot: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led at 7:00 p.m. on Thursday.
